Religion in the Middle East
+Judaism
We know about Hebrews comes from laws/ requirements of Judaism
Five books= Torah, most sacred text
Hebrew Bible is called the Old Testament in Christian Bible
Abraham God told Abraham to leave Mesopotamia & polytheism
Made covenant to new home in Promised Land
Grandson Jacob had 12 sons = 12 tribes (Twelve Tribes of Israel)
Abraham, son & grandson are patriarchs or ancestral “fathers”
+Judaism
Moses God told him to lead Israelites out of Egypt
Exodus major event in Jewish history, celebrating Passover( special meal called seder)
The Ten Commandments only one God exists, self-control, justice
+Teachings of Judaism
Most important belief is that only one God exists monotheism
Being Just= Treating other people with kindness and fairness
Being Righteous= doing what is right and proper EVEN when others do not
Mosaic Law governs how Jews pray and when they worship
Torah, Prophets and Writings all have recordings of sacred texts
+Islam
Islam means “achieving peace through submission to God”
Muslims began to follow Muhammad
Qur’an sacred text of Islam
Muslims believe that only in original Arabic language know meaning and beauty of text
Five Pillars of Islam behaviors and obligations that are common to Muslims
Mosque name of the building Muslims worship
+Five Pillars of Islam
1- Profession of Faith
2- Performance of five daily prayers (always face Mecca)
3- Giving to charity or poor
4- Required to fast
5- Visit Mecca
+Guidelines for Behavior
Muslims not allowed to eat pork or drink alcohol
Wash themselves before praying
Prohibits murder, lying, and stealing
jihad ”struggle for faith”, defend the Muslim community
